Downtown Outreach
If you haven’t already heard, Missional Evangelists for Jesus Christ is now doing a weekly outreach at Public Square in Downtown Cleveland. We felt led to create a year-round outreach and were drawn to the square. This “fishing hole” always has a crowd due to it being a major hub for public transportation.

When the weather gets too bad outside, there is also Tower City, a shopping mall adjacent to our normal spot for evangelism. Why did we feel the need to create a year-round outreach where it’s winter for eight months out of twelve? Winter doesn’t stop the wicked… why should it stop us from reaching out to them?
